SUBSCRIBER TERMINAL, OPTICAL COMMUNICATION NETWORK, AND METHOD OF ADJUSTING INTENSITY OF LIGHT SIGNAL IN THE OPTICAL COMMUNICATION NETWORK

机译:用户终端,光通信网络以及在光通信网络中调节光信号强度的方法

摘要

PROBLEM TO BE SOLVED: To set intensity of light to be received within dynamic ranges in confirmation of presence.;SOLUTION: A subscriber terminal includes a variable optical attenuation part 370, a light-electricity conversion part 320, a clock extraction part 390, a clock extraction determination means 362, a reception level adjustment means 364, and an attenuation change means 366. The variable optical attenuation part attenuates a light signal to be received. The light-electricity conversion part converts the light signal received through the variable optical attenuation part to an electric signal. The clock extraction part extracts clocks from the electric signal, and generates a clock extraction information signal indicating whether a clock is stably extracted. The clock extraction determination means determines whether the clock extraction part stably extracts the clock based on the clock extraction information signal. The reception level adjustment means sets the attenuation of the variable optical attenuation part to a value not less than the minimum and not more than the maximum. The attenuation change means changes the attenuation of the variable optical attenuation part to the attenuation value set by the reception level adjustment means.;COPYRIGHT: (C)2011,JPO&INPIT
